Define Funding
Funding is the amount of money provided to a business by different sources to support its projects and growth. The common sources that provide funding to businesses include bank loans, debt financing, crowdfunding, and angel investors. The funding involves 3 phases: pre-funding, funding, and post-funding.
Pre-funding involves gathering all the information needed to make a decision to run a business with funding or not. After collecting the information, you can start the funding phase and think of where to take funding. After funding your project then check the timing of repayments and repay the loan on time.

Business Loan
A business loan is the go-to option for small businesses to get funding for a new business. You have to stay fully organized and have to provide your credit history to the lenders to get the business loan. A business term loan is also a good option for getting instant funds. This source provides a loan and offers a repayment period of time in equal installments.
Angel Investor
Angel investors are known as one type of private investors who provide funding to help grow your business. They offer funds, and in exchange, they demand a stake in your company. This benefits your business in several ways, but you will lose your freedom because these investors also share advice to make any business decisions.
Crowdfunding
Crowdfunding is the process of collecting funds for your business from a large number of people. In this process, the business launches a fundraising campaign on a crowdfunding platform. The individuals who contribute funds are the investors who receive equity in exchange for their investment funds.
Microlending
These are the loans that come from individuals rather than financial institutions. You can take this loan when you don’t qualify for a business loan. This loan can also help your business to grow and provide funds in your emergency.
Venture Capitalists
Venture capitalists are the ones who fund businesses in exchange for an equity stake in their ultimate success. These members always help startup businesses and help them till they move from the ideal phase.
